Why go
Kong is worth watching for late 2026 if you want Chinese food treated seriously inside a casual Shoreditch pub format. The draw is the Andrew Wong and Naren Young pairing, a $$ price signal, walk-in-friendly positioning, an unusually large Norton Folgate space with a courtyard. Wait for the menu before making it a special-occasion bet.
